Today just happens to be Tu Junhui’s birthday! He was originally planning to treat everyone in the dorm to some crawfish and barbecue, since last year Chen Yao and Xiong Da offered treats on their birthdays.


As for Lin Nan, her birthday falls during summer break.

Lin Nan quickly calmed down. What started as an angry frown turned into a cheerful smile when she heard she wouldn’t have to pay back any remaining debts.

After a couple of rounds of five-man matches with the four in the dorm plus Dong An, Tu Junhui checked the time and handed his phone to Lin Nan. “How about a pound of crawfish per person? And for barbecue, order what you want.”

“For barbecue… anything works, right?”

Lin Nan said that, but didn’t hesitate to order pricey items like chicken legs, frog legs, and squid skewers. It had been a while since she had eaten barbecue, but after recently having an all-you-can-eat grilled meat session, her craving had subsided. After ordering about thirty items, she returned the phone to Tu Junhui.

“So, what on earth is in your medical examination report that’s so scandalous?” Tu Junhui took the phone back, still jabbering, but when he looked up and saw Lin Nan’s face darkening again, he quickly moved toward Chen Yao. “Chen Yao, order your barbecue.”

Although the school dorms close the doors after ten at night and the main gate is completely locked to prevent any entry or exit, the fences surrounding the school had been cut up by delivery people from outside. Basically, any normal-sized human could slip through sideways, and the school had no plans for repairs.

This led to many students sneaking out after roll call to spend the night out. Tu Junhui had even pulled off that trick twice with friends from the gym club, partying all night at a bar.

But this semester, he wasn’t planning to hit the gym anymore; he’d pretty much lost contact with the club.

Lin Nan was scrolling through her recent gaming win rates with the mouse, and she had to admit, magic really was useful. Her win rate used to hover around fifty-five, but in the last month, it soared toward eighty.

If it weren’t for her obsession with playing Yasuo, her favorite ‘happy hero’ when solo queuing, her win rate might be even higher.

The downside? She used to play all day, sometimes even pulling all-nighters, but now she was exhausted after just two or three rounds and didn’t even want to move her fingers.

Propping her weary hands on her chin, she stared enviously at the food videos on her screen, swallowing her saliva every now and then.

Meanwhile, Tu Junhui had already placed the order and started arranging several suitcases to create a makeshift table, looking quite pleased since it was his birthday.

“Chen Yao, want a smoke?” Tu Junhui finished setting up his snack station and pulled out some leftover milk wine from the cupboard. “It’s my birthday! Who’s joining me for a drink?”

“I’ll skip the smoke and join you for a drink,” Chen Yao replied, lounging back with his legs crossed.

The atmosphere in the dorm finally returned to its usual chaotic buzz, with Chen Yao grinning like the cat that got the cream. You see, during the five-man matches, Lin Nan had been unusually quiet, making the usually fun games painfully dull.

Xiong Da was allergic to alcohol, so Tu Junhui turned his attention back to Lin Nan, but as soon as he looked over, she quickly shook her head in refusal.

This time, there was no spell to unlock; Lin Nan didn’t need any liquid courage, and frankly, she wasn’t interested in booze. To her, the smell of alcohol was just as repulsive as cigarette smoke.

“What a shame,” Tu Junhui sighed, but Lin Nan didn’t seem to harbor any grudges about earlier.

They ordered from a restaurant at the back gate of the school, and within half an hour, the delivery person had dropped off the crawfish and barbecue.

The four sat around the suitcase table with their chairs, and as soon as Lin Nan saw the bright red crawfish, she didn’t wait for Tu Junhui to say anything—she eagerly slipped on her gloves.

“Hey, isn’t it true that you don’t usually eat crawfish?” Tu Junhui suddenly asked.

“What makes you say that?” Lin Nan recalled saying something like that and worried he might want to eat her portion. “I mean, I eat it less often because de-shelling is a hassle.”

“Maybe it’s because you’re broke,” Chen Yao chimed in with a chuckle.

Well, when all is said and done, it really was the lack of funds.

Lin Nan felt a pang in her chest when she thought about her meager bank balance. Plus, with no allowance for the next few months, life felt utterly hopeless.

The bigger issue was her quick spending habits.

Cola for meals, vaccinations, toys. Plus, she had to take a bus home this Friday, which would cost her over two hundred round trip. Luckily this month her allowance was sufficient, and she managed to squeeze some cash out of her “little uncle.” Otherwise, she might genuinely have had to survive on instant noodles this month.

That crawfish was likely the only decent meal she would enjoy for a while… Didn’t she think the same way about her last barbecue?

Thinking that, Lin Nan polished off her crawfish at a speed that surprised even herself. But after only two, she looked up to see her dorm mates had already devoured five or six.

“How do you guys eat so fast?”

“You eat so little normally,” Tu Junhui enthusiastically demonstrated with a crawfish to prove he truly had a change of heart. “Look, you just s*ck it, twist it, and squeeze a bit, and the meat comes right out.”

“…”

Lin Nan clumsily tried to mimic Tu Junhui’s technique, but the soup-soaked crawfish was incredibly slippery in her hands, and the moment she applied pressure, it shot out and landed on the floor.

Clearly, she wasn’t cut out for eating anything with a shell. Should she learn a peeling spell?

She mourned the fallen crawfish for two seconds, only to have a complete shrimp tail suddenly appear in front of her eyes. She turned up to see Chen Yao handing it over.

“Hey, if you keep this up, you might as well eat just a few before they’re all gone.”

Lin Nan’s heart soared; what a solid best friend she had!

Tu Junhui, glancing over, froze for a moment then hurriedly offered the freshly peeled crawfish he’d just made to Lin Nan.

“You’ve already sucked it…” Lin Nan exclaimed in exaggerated disgust.

“d*mn it, that hurt my feelings!” Tu Junhui grumbled as he shoved the crawfish into his mouth.

Xiong Da remained silent, but after observing the trio’s antics, he pondered for a moment and quietly peeled a crawfish for the downcast Tu Junhui, delivering it with his typical icy expression. “Happy birthday, gift from me.”

“Now that’s a unique gift,” Tu Junhui’s chubby cheeks twitched, but he didn’t refuse, too busy to speak. He just opened his mouth wide, “Ah~”

“Disgusting…” Xiong Da shivered in horror and unceremoniously tossed the shrimp tail into the broth. “You can fish it out yourself.”

“Mine now!” Lin Nan was quick to scoop it up.

This late-night feast turned out to be exceptionally satisfying for Lin Nan. With someone helping her peel crawfish, the skewers were delicious, and a sip of the cola that Tu Junhui bought made her feel downright blissful, as if she were celebrating her own birthday.
